Setting Up IPTV
To set up IPTV on your Roku TV, you'll need to enable developer options on your Roku device. This can be done by switching your TV to the HDMI input for your Roku and pressing a specific sequence of buttons on your remote.
First, ensure your Roku device is properly set up and connected to the internet. You can access your Roku device by entering its IP address in a web browser, using the format http://your-ip-address. You'll need to be on the same network to access the device.
To log in to your Roku device, enter "rokudev" in the Username field and your password in the Password field. This will open the Development Application Installer in the Roku plug-in.
To install IPTV Smarters on your Roku, you'll need to download the IPTV Smarters package on your computer and save it in an accessible location. Then, on your computer, launch a web browser and input the IP address of your Roku device.
For more insights, see: How to Connect Antenna to Roku Tv
You'll need to sign in to your Roku device using "rokudev" as the Username and your webserver password as the Password. Once signed in, navigate to the location where you saved the IPTV Smarters package and select it to open.
Finally, return to your Roku device, and you'll find IPTV Smarters ready for use. Simply log in using your IPTV Smarters credentials, and you're all set to enjoy your IPTV content on Roku.

Optimizing IPTV
Optimizing IPTV on your Roku TV is a great way to enhance your streaming experience. To start, consider tweaking buffer settings to reduce buffering, but be aware that a smaller buffer might cause delays.
A smaller buffer means less buffering, but it might cause delays. On the other hand, a bigger buffer reduces buffering but might slow down the stream. To optimize performance, try lowering the video quality or closing apps that use bandwidth.
Switching to a wired Ethernet connection instead of relying on Wi-Fi can also help reduce buffering and slow streaming. Lowering the streaming quality in the IPTV app settings is another option if you have a slower internet connection.
To set up your IPTV service on Roku, simply open the app and enter your IPTV service credentials (M3U URL or Xtream Codes API). The app should load all your IPTV channels, and you can begin streaming immediately.

Troubleshooting
Troubleshooting IPTV issues on your Roku TV is a breeze. Check your internet connection to ensure it is stable and working properly, as connection problems can be a common issue.
Restarting your Roku device and reinstalling IPTV Smarters Pro can often resolve loading errors and playback issues. Verify that your IPTV subscription details are correct and up-to-date.
Connection problems, loading errors, and playback issues are some of the common installation issues you might face. Here are a few things you can try to fix them:
If IPTV channels are not loading, check your internet connection, restart your Roku device and the IPTV app, and verify that the IPTV credentials are correct.
Buffering or slow streaming can be caused by a weak Wi-Fi signal or a slower internet connection. Try switching to a wired Ethernet connection or lowering the streaming quality in the IPTV app settings.
